More casualties raise the number of persons killed in al-Jinah massacre to 46

The Syrian Observatory for Human Rights documented so far the death of 46 persons, the majority of them are civilian citizens, they were killed in a massacre carried out by warplanes which targeted a mosque in al-Jinah village southwest of Atareb town in the western countryside of Aleppo, and the death toll is expected to rise because there are some people in critical situation and others are still missing, where the search for missing, dead bodies and survivors under the rubble of the destruction caused by the bombing is still taking place, the warplanes which targeted the mosque is unknown, in addition to that there is information about 20 others who were killed in the same bombing, the warplanes also carried airstrikes on areas in the western countryside of Aleppo which killed 3 persons and injured 2 others at least.
